New HCPCS Level II codes effective January 1, 2022
HCPCS Level II Code
Long Descriptor
Effective Date
A9595
Piflufolastat f-18, diagnostic, 1 millicurie
January 1, 2022
C1832
Autograft suspension, including cell processing and application, and all system components
January 1, 2022
C1833
Monitor, cardiac, including intracardiac lead and all system components (implantable)
January 1, 2022
C9085
Injection, avalglucosidase alfa-ngpt, 4 mg
January 1, 2022
C9086
Injection, anifrolumab-fnia, 1 mg
January 1, 2022
C9087
Injection, cyclophosphamide, (auromedics), 10 mg
January 1, 2022
C9088
Instillation, bupivacaine and meloxicam, 1 mg/0.03 mg
January 1, 2022
C9089
Bupivacaine, collagen-matrix implant, 1 mg
January 1, 2022
J0172
Injection, aducanumab-avwa, 2 mg
